Programmable prize structures
Smart contracts enable dynamic prize distribution responding to participation levels and entry patterns. Traditional lotteries typically fix prize tiers before draws, regardless of actual ticket sales. Ethereum systems can adjust payouts based on real-time pool sizes and winner counts. Some platforms implement progressive jackpots that grow across multiple draws until someone wins, similar to slot machines but with transparent accumulation visible on-chain. Others experiment with guaranteed-winner formats where every draw must distribute prizes even if no entries match all numbers, cascading funds down to partial matches. Tiered entry systems let participants choose between small entries for minor prizes versus expensive tickets competing for major jackpots within the same draw framework.
No-loss lottery models
Innovative platforms explored lottery formats where participants never lose their principal deposits:
- Players deposit funds into smart contracts that invest deposits in yield-generating DeFi protocols during draw periods.
- Generated interest forms prize pools while principal amounts remain intact and returnable to depositors after draws
- Winners receive interest earnings from the entire participant pool while losers retrieve their full original deposits.
- This structure provides lottery excitement without traditional risk since participants always recover deposited amounts regardless of outcomes.
- No-loss formats democratize lottery participation by eliminating the negative expected value that makes traditional gaming economically irrational.
These systems transform lotteries from pure gaming into savings mechanisms with prize incentives rewarding lucky depositors.
Decentralized governance integration
Some lottery platforms give token holders voting rights over game parameters and operational decisions. Participants can propose and vote on changes to draw frequencies, prize distribution percentages, entry costs, and supported game formats. Decentralized autonomous organization structures let communities collectively manage lottery systems rather than leaving all decisions to centralized operators. Token-weighted voting ensures participants with larger stakes have proportional influence over platform direction. Governance tokens often accrue value from lottery revenues, creating economic alignment between platform success and token holder interests. This model distributes control and profits among participants rather than concentrating them with traditional lottery operators.
Randomness source diversity
Generating verifiable random numbers challenged early blockchain lottery developers significantly:
- On-chain entropy sources using block hashes provide randomness but remain vulnerable to miner manipulation on some networks.
- Oracle-based randomness like Chainlink VRF introduces off-chain entropy through cryptographically secure processes verifiable on-chain
- Commit-reveal schemes require participants to submit encrypted choices before draws, then reveal them to generate collective randomness.
- Multi-party computation protocols combine inputs from multiple independent parties to generate unpredictable outcomes that no single party controls.
- Hybrid systems combine several random sources to eliminate single points of failure in number generation processes.
Ongoing exploration seeks randomness methods maximizing fairness while maintaining verifiability and resistance to manipulation.
